Abstract

The invention relates to a natural gas distributed energy system, in particular to a regional type natural gas distributed energy system with multiple energy storage modes and an operation mode. The regional type natural gas distributed energy system comprises a gas turbine (4), a solar power generation system (5), an electricity storage system (6), a steam turbine (7) and an electric user (8), wherein the gas turbine (4) is connected with the electricity storage system (6) through cables, the gas turbine (4) is further connected with the electric user (8) through cables, the solar power generation system (5), the electricity storage system (6) and the electric user (8) are sequentially connected through cables, the steam turbine (7) is connected with the electricity storage system (6) through cables, and the steam turbine (7) is further connected with the electric user (8) through cables. According to the regional type natural gas distributed energy system, the electricity storage system, a cold/heat storage tank and other equipment are configured, the operation efficiency of the system can be improved, and the configuration capacity of the electric refrigerating machine unit canbe reduced.

technical field [0001] The invention relates to a natural gas distributed energy system, in particular to a regional natural gas distributed energy system with multiple energy storage modes and its operation mode. Background technique [0002] For industrial parks and manufacturing industrial parks suitable for distributed energy, most of them currently build regional natural gas distributed energy systems. The regional natural gas distributed energy system uses the gas-steam combined cycle system as the power generation system, and then utilizes the waste heat of the flue gas in cascades through the waste heat boiler and the steam lithium bromide absorption refrigerator, and at the same time assists in the use of peak-shaving standby equipment such as electric refrigerators and gas boilers.
